The diagnosis of CFS is based on the clinical picture. They can be placed when there is a prolonged over 6 months unexplained fatigue in a person who has not had discomfort so far, not associated with forced bed rest, prolonged effort, having a strictly defined onset in time and causing a decrease in daily physical activity by more than 50%.

 

CHRONIC FATIGUE SYNDROME - SYMPTOMS

The main symptom in CFS is primarily a long-lasting feeling of constant fatigue of the body lasting for at least 6 months, which is so strong that it does not stop even after resting. It also impedes functioning in the professional, social or private area.

A specialist to whom the complainant reports for long-term fatigue should consider as a possible cause of chronic fatigue various conditions and diseases, such as:

  • depression
  • chronic or subacute bacterial diseases (e.g. endocarditis, Lyme disease, tuberculosis, sarcoidosis)
  • local infections
  • viral diseases and infections, especially viral hepatitis due to hepatitis C and HCV
  • chronic pulmonary, cardiological, gastrointestinal, liver, kidney, hematological
  • diseases
  • endocrine disorders
  • cancers
  • non-disease related exhaustion by work and pace of life
  • personality type associated with excessive activity and inability to rest

To diagnose CFS, a specialist must also rule out such causes of chronic fatigue as anemia, diabetes, heart or liver disease, HIV infection, cancer or Lyme disease, and addiction to psychoactive substances. Also, some mental illnesses, often accompanied by chronic fatigue, should be excluded.

CHRONIC FATIGUE SYNDROME - CAUSES

There are many theories about the causes of CFS. Some believe that it is due to immunological factors strongly related to the immune system, e.g. infectious infections or allergies. Others stress that chronic fatigue syndrome can be caused by severe mononucleosis or the EBV virus, which appears immediately after asymptomatic mononucleosis. Still other researchers point out the aspect of lactic acid metabolism disorder in muscles as well as nutrient deficiency in the body. Disorders in the secretion of one of the hormones produced by the adrenal glands also have an important role here, according to scientists. It is also speculated that severe personal nervous experience and stress or anxiety have a significant impact on the appearance of CFS.
